The commercial property market in Switzerland, particularly in major cities like Zurich, Geneva, and Basel, is characterized by stability and strong demand. The Swiss property market is known for its high-quality buildings, attractive locations, and stable rental income streams. Foreign investors are increasingly attracted to Switzerland due to its stable economy, political stability, and safe-haven status. In recent years, there has been a trend towards sustainable and environmentally friendly buildings in line with Switzerland`s reputation for being environmentally conscious. Rental prices in prime locations remain high, driven by limited supply and high demand from domestic and international tenants. Overall, the commercial property market in Switzerland offers a reliable investment opportunity with long-term growth potential.
In Switzerland, the commercial property market is experiencing several key trends. The demand for office spaces in major cities like Zurich, Geneva, and Basel remains strong, driven by a thriving economy and an influx of multinational companies. There is also a growing interest in sustainable and energy-efficient buildings, with investors and tenants placing a premium on environmentally friendly properties. Additionally, the rise of flexible workspaces and co-working environments is reshaping the office market dynamics, with a shift towards more agile and collaborative work settings. In the retail sector, there is a focus on experiential shopping and mixed-use developments that offer a blend of retail, dining, and entertainment options to attract consumers. Overall, the commercial property market in Switzerland is dynamic and evolving, with a continued emphasis on innovation and sustainability.
In the Switzerland commercial property market, some of the key challenges faced include high prices and limited availability of prime locations, especially in key cities like Zurich and Geneva. This scarcity has led to increased competition among investors and occupiers, driving up prices and potentially impacting overall market stability. Additionally, regulatory changes and uncertainties surrounding international trade agreements can also pose challenges for investors looking to enter or expand in the Swiss market. The ongoing impact of the COVID-19 pandemic has further added complexity, with shifting demand patterns and the need for flexible workspaces influencing property preferences. Overall, navigating these challenges requires a deep understanding of market dynamics, strong risk management strategies, and the ability to adapt to evolving market conditions.

In Switzerland, government policies related to the commercial property market are primarily regulated at the cantonal level, with each canton having its own set of rules and regulations regarding zoning, construction permits, and property taxation. The Swiss government generally encourages a transparent and stable real estate market, with strict regulations to prevent speculative bubbles and ensure sustainable development. Foreign investors are subject to certain restrictions, such as limitations on the amount of property they can purchase and requirements to obtain approval from the Swiss government. Additionally, environmental considerations play a significant role in property development, with regulations in place to promote energy efficiency and sustainability in commercial buildings. Overall, the Swiss government aims to maintain a balanced and competitive commercial property market while safeguarding against potential risks and promoting long-term growth.
